A medical education curriculum is a structured plan that outlines the topics, learning objectives, and assessments for medical students or professionals to acquire the necessary knowledge and skills in healthcare.

Key Features

  • Comprehensive coverage of medical topics
  • Structured learning objectives
  • Assessment methods
  • Integration of clinical experience
  • Updated content based on current medical practices

Pros

  • Ensures consistency in medical education across institutions
  • Helps students acquire necessary knowledge and skills in a systematic manner
  • Prepares students for clinical practice
  • Adaptable to incorporate new scientific discoveries and changes in healthcare practices

Cons

  • May not always reflect the most current trends in medicine
  • Can be rigid and limit flexibility for innovative teaching methods
